FirstService competitors & alternatives

FirstService Corp is a leading provider of essential property services, operating primarily through residential property management and various property service brands. As organizations seek to optimize their real estate operations, many look for competitors and alternatives that offer either broader commercial capabilities or more specialized residential maintenance solutions. Comparing FirstService Corp against industry peers helps stakeholders evaluate whether a conglomerate model or a specialized service provider better aligns with their specific property management requirements, operational scale, and long-term asset maintenance goals.

Top FirstService competitors

FirstService competitors include Jones Lang LaSalle, CBRE, ServiceMaster, Colliers and Cushman & Wakefield.

Jones Lang LaSalle

Real Estate Investment ManagementEnterprise

JLL competes with FirstService Corp by providing end-to-end property management and facility solutions. Unlike FirstService, which emphasizes residential community management, JLL specializes in corporate real estate and workplace strategy. Clients often prefer JLL when they require advanced technology-driven facility management and global consulting services for complex, multi-site corporate operations.

CBRE

Commercial Real Estate ServicesEnterprise

CBRE competes with FirstService Corp in the broad property management sector. While FirstService focuses on residential and essential property services, CBRE dominates the commercial real estate landscape. Buyers choose CBRE for its massive global footprint and integrated investment management services, offering a more comprehensive suite for large-scale institutional property portfolios.

ServiceMaster

Residential Service FranchisingEnterprise

ServiceMaster competes with FirstService Corp in the essential residential services market. While FirstService operates through a conglomerate model of property management, ServiceMaster focuses on specialized cleaning and restoration franchises. Buyers choose ServiceMaster for its highly standardized, brand-recognized service delivery model, which is ideal for localized, high-frequency residential maintenance needs.

Colliers

Real Estate ServicesEnterprise

Colliers competes with FirstService Corp in property management and advisory services. Unlike FirstService's focus on residential community associations, Colliers provides deep expertise in commercial brokerage and investment sales. Investors often choose Colliers for their specialized market intelligence and transaction-heavy approach, which contrasts with FirstService's recurring revenue-focused property management model.

Cushman & Wakefield

Commercial Property ManagementEnterprise

Cushman & Wakefield competes with FirstService Corp in the property management space. While FirstService excels in residential property management, Cushman & Wakefield focuses on high-end commercial asset management and tenant representation. Buyers choose them for their sophisticated data analytics and global reach, which are better suited for large-scale commercial real estate.

Market overview

The property services market is highly fragmented, featuring large conglomerates like FirstService Corp alongside specialized commercial real estate firms. Decision factors typically include the balance between residential community expertise, commercial asset management capabilities, and the geographic reach of service providers.
